Things You'll Need:
- A reliable source for locating valid celebrity addresses
- Stationery
- SASE
-
Step 1
Find a reliable mailing address for your favorite celebrity by performing a web search or use my favorite source The Star Tiger (see resource section at the end of this article).
-
Step 2
Next, determine what you would like your star to sign. Some celebrities provide their own photos and will not consider signing anything else, while other stars are open to autographing photos or memorabilia that you supply.
-
Step 3
Write a good but brief letter. It’s best not use cookie cutter type letters, but be sincere and mention what you specifically like about your celebrity. For example, mention a favorite movie scene or concert performance. Don’t forget to close the letter by asking for the autograph and thanking the celebrity.
-
Step 4
Include a large enough SASE (self-addressed stamped envelope) to accommodate the autograph. Most celebrities will appreciate this—while a few will use their own postage and envelope. Including a SASE will increase your odds of receiving a response.
-
Step 5
Be patient. Some autographs will arrive in your mail in as little as two weeks. Others may take a year or more. And a few may never come at all.
